Residential Panel Cleaning
Most Norco homes sit on quarter-acre or larger lots with single-story ranch construction, which usually means roof-mounted arrays with easy access. We clean with deionized water and soft brushes, never high-pressure washers. High pressure on Norco’s dusty panels risks micro-cracking the tempered glass and voiding your manufacturer’s warranty. A standard residential cleaning takes our crew under two hours on most Norco rooftops.

Bird & Critter Guard Installation
This is one of our most-requested services in Norco, and it’s not complicated to understand why. Barn swallows and pigeons nest under eaves and along racking edges. Their droppings bake onto the lower panel edges and create hot spots that permanently degrade cells. We install bird guard mesh along the racking, not just at the panels, because we know where the birds actually go on Norco’s outbuildings. The mesh keeps birds out, keeps the array producing, and keeps the warranty intact.

Debris & Soiling Removal
Norco’s arrays sit beside corrals and riding arenas. Fine arena dust works its way into the panel edges. Hay chaff catches on wind and settles across the glass. Tree sap and pollen stick to the surface. We remove all of it with soft-bristle brushes and deionized water, then do a final rinse that leaves no mineral spots. If you’ve gone more than six months without a cleaning, expect a visible difference before and after.

Common Solar Panel Cleaning Problems We See in Norco Homes
- Arena dust baked onto glass. Norco’s riding arenas produce a fine, abrasive dust that gets kicked up by horses and wind. It settles on panels and bakes on in 100-degree heat, cutting production by 8 to 15 percent on heavily used lots. We see this on nearly every equestrian property we clean in the 92860 zip code.
- Barn swallow droppings along lower edges. Norco’s eave-heavy outbuildings are prime nesting spots. Droppings accumulate along the bottom rail of the array where they create persistent hot spots. Over time, those hot spots accelerate cell degradation beyond the normal half-percent annual rate.
- Hard water spots from well irrigation. A significant number of Norco properties draw from private wells. When irrigation overspray hits panels, the mineral-heavy water leaves spots that cut light transmission. Deionized water cleaning removes them, but regular hose water won’t.
- Post-Santa Ana grit accumulation. After a wind event, panels can lose 3 to 5 percent output overnight from a fine layer of dust. Most people don’t notice until the next bill arrives. We check true-up statements with customers and show them exactly what the cleaning recovered.
Pricing for Solar Panel Cleaning in Norco, CA
A standard residential panel cleaning in Norco runs $150 to $320 depending on array size, roof pitch, and access. Ground-mount arrays on equestrian lots usually fall at the lower end because they’re easier to reach. Steep second-story rooftops or arrays behind barn structures run at the higher end. Bird guard installation adds $8 to $12 per linear foot of racking, and full debris removal with post-storm rinse adds $40 to $75 for a typical Norco home.
